1. Energy Efficiency and Lower Power Bills
One of the biggest benefits of smart plugs and switches is energy savings. They give you the power to monitor and control your devices remotely, meaning you can switch off unused appliances with a single tap on your phone.
Think about it — how many times have you left your heater, fan, or lamp on accidentally? With a smart plug, you can check your connected devices anytime and turn them off instantly.
Most smart plugs also track energy consumption in real time. This allows you to identify energy-hungry appliances and make smarter usage choices.
Over time, these small changes can lead to significant savings on your electricity bill, especially in a country like Australia where energy costs continue to rise.
2. Increased Home Safety and Fire Prevention
Electrical safety is a major concern for every homeowner, and smart plugs and switches can play a big role in preventing accidents.
By automatically turning off appliances that are not in use — such as irons, heaters, or curling wands — you dramatically reduce the risk of overheating or electrical fires.
Some smart switches can also simulate occupancy when you’re away by turning lights on and off at random intervals. This not only enhances home security but also ensures that no circuits are overloaded or left running unnecessarily.
In short, these devices add a layer of intelligent safety that traditional switches simply can’t match.

4. Better Integration with Smart Home Systems
Smart plugs and switches are the backbone of a connected home. They easily integrate with other smart devices like lighting systems, thermostats, security cameras, and voice assistants.
This means you can create “scenes” or “routines” that automate multiple actions with a single command. For example:
- Say “Goodnight” to your smart assistant, and your lights, fans, and TV all switch off automatically.
- Set a “Morning” routine where your coffee machine turns on when your alarm goes off.
It’s automation at its finest — boosting comfort, saving time, and reducing daily hassle.

7. Improved Appliance Longevity
Constantly leaving devices plugged in or running unnecessarily shortens their lifespan over time. Smart plugs help fix that.
By cutting power supply automatically when appliances are not in use, they reduce wear and tear caused by voltage fluctuations or overheating.
For example, smart control over heaters, fans, or entertainment systems ensures they only operate when needed — which not only saves power but also helps them last longer.
It’s a small investment that pays off through reduced maintenance costs and extended appliance durability.
8. Easy Installation and Affordable Smart Home Entry
Many people assume smart home technology is expensive or complicated. The truth is, smart plugs and switches are the most affordable and user-friendly entry point into home automation.
Most smart plugs simply connect to your existing wall sockets — no rewiring or major installation required. Smart switches can replace traditional wall switches with minimal effort and are designed to work seamlessly with most Australian electrical systems.
This makes them perfect for homeowners and renters alike. You can start small — maybe with your bedroom or living area — and gradually expand as you experience the benefits.
It’s a low-cost, high-impact upgrade that brings your home into the future without the complexity.
